    REDUCTION OF DUPLICATE ACKNOWLEDGMENTS

    Abstract: Methods, systems, and devices for wireless communications are described. A wireless node may receive one or more data messages which may include a set of packets that may each be associated with a sequence number. The set of packets may be received with a gap in the set of sequence numbers, indicating missing packets. The wireless node may forward the set of packets to a processing layer of the wireless node. The wireless node may then accept, from the processing layer of the wireless node, a set of duplicate (DUP) acknowledgment (ACK) messages based on the set of packets being forwarded to the processing layer while having the gap in the set of sequence numbers. The wireless node may transmit, a subset of the set of DUP ACKs rather than all of the set of DUP ACKs to another wireless node, such as a base station.

    SEQUENCE SELECTION BASED ON RECEIVED DOWNLINK SIGNALS

    Abstract: A wireless transmit/receive unit (WTRU) may include a transceiver and a processor. The WTRU may be configured to receive one or more downlink signals. The WTRU may be configured to receive configuration information indicating time and frequency resources for transmission of hybrid automatic repeat request (HARQ) acknowledgement (ACK). The configuration information may indicate a first sequence. The WTRU may be configured to determine a set of sequences to be used in response to the receipt of the one or more downlink signals. The set of sequences may be determined based on the indicated first sequence. The WTRU may be configured to send a second sequence from the set of sequences in the time and frequency resources to indicate HARQ-ACK. The second sequence may be selected based on a number of physical downlink control channel (PDCCH) monitoring occasions associated with the indicated HARQ-ACK.
